Ladd McConkey, Los Angeles Chargers - Fantasy Football Outlook

Los Angeles Chargers rookie wide receiver Ladd McConkey (knee, shoulder) was limited in practice all week and is considered questionable to play this Sunday night to face the division-rival Kansas City Chiefs in Week 14. In addition to a sprained AC joint in his shoulder, McConkey suffered a sprained knee in the Week 13 win over the Atlanta Falcons and is up in the air for this weekend.

The fact that the 23-year-old took part in all three practices this week gives up hope that he'll be available, but it's a sticky situation for fantasy managers to be in with the Bolts' game not coming until Sunday night. If McConkey is limited or out, Quentin Johnston and Joshua Palmer would see more targets, with Jalen Reagor, DJ Chark, and Derius Davis battling for WR3 duties. McConkey has been LA's clear No. 1 wideout in his rookie season and has been a must-start WR2/3 in fantasy when healthy.

Darnell Mooney, Atlanta Falcons - Fantasy Football Outlook

Atlanta Falcons wide receiver Darnell Mooney (Achilles) was a limited participant in practice on Friday but does not appear to be in jeopardy of missing Sunday's contest against the Vikings. The 27-year-old has garnered at least six targets in nine of 12 games this season and has nearly the same air yards share (35.0%) as teammate Drake London (36.4%) despite drawing a 4.4% smaller target share (27.1% vs. 22.7%). Mooney has had five touchdowns on the season, but none since Week 9, with quarterback Kirk Cousins struggling so mightily (0:6 TD: INT last three weeks).

There are a couple of things working in the fifth-year pro's favor this week, though, as Minnesota allows the most fantasy points to opposing wide receivers so far, and the Falcons are six-point underdogs, so they may need to throw the ball in order to keep pace with the Vikings. For Mooney's sake, hopefully, his QB can shake the interception issue that plagued him last week, and the wideout will be a WR3 in Cousins' Week 14 "revenge game."

Tony Pollard, Tennessee Titans - Fantasy Football Outlook

Tennessee Titans running back Tony Pollard will take on the Jacksonville Jaguars in a Week 14 divisional matchup on Sunday. Pollard struggled against the Commanders last week, as the game got out of hand quickly after Washington scored three touchdowns in the opening quarter. This forced Tennessee to go to the air more often, with quarterback Will Levis attempting 37 passes, his highest mark on the season.

The positive for Pollard managers was that while Tyjae Spears was back healthy, Pollard still commanded 73% of snaps and received 14 opportunities to Spears' one. The second-year back out of Tulane may receive a bit more work this coming week, but Pollard has and will remain the bell cow of this backfield, which bodes well for the upcoming matchup against the Jags porous run defense. Jacksonville ranks 31st at stopping opposing backs, which sets up Pollard for a high-end RB2 finish this week.
